| Background of the antigen: |
Enhances netrin-induced phosphorylation of PAK1 and FYN, In spinal chord development plays a role in guiding commissural axons projection and pathfinding across the ventral midline to reach the floor plate upon ligand binding, Mediates intracellular signaling by stimulating the activation of MAPK8 and MAP kinase p38, Mediates within retinal amacrine and ganglion cell subtypes both isoneuronal self-avoidance for creating an orderly dendritic arborization and heteroneuronal self-avoidance to maintain the mosaic spacing between amacrine and ganglion cell bodies, Promotes repulsion between specific neuronal processes of either the same cell or the same subtype of cells, Receptor for netrin required for axon guidance independently of and in collaboration with the receptor DCC, Cell adhesion molecule that plays a role in neuronal self-avoidance |
